As a benchmark project of the Four Seasons brand in North China, Four Seasons Hotel Tianjin is co-designed by renowned international teams including WATG (USA) and PYR (France). It blends the Art Deco style with the cultural heritage of Tianjin. Our team undertook the detailed design, fabrication and installation of the hotel’s metal art decorations and artistic ornaments, which have become a core highlight elevating the high-end tone of the space. Using red copper and brass as base materials, we created a series of works including antique brass grille partitions, copper art walls with flying bird motifs, water-ripple wall decorations and swan-shaped sculptures through exquisite craftsmanship such as chemical antiquing, hand forging, wire drawing and coloring. The iconic metal bamboo forest installation in the lobby, made entirely of brass, endows the metal with a gentle and elegant oriental texture, perfectly echoing the design theme of “Chenguang Jindü” (Morning Light over the Ferry).
